Duties and Responsibilities
- Perform cathodic protection and test station reads.
- Perform leak surveys and right-of-way patrols.
- Maintain pipeline markers and manage pipeline marker inventory.
- Maintain and repair pipeline test stations.
- Maintain and repair various pipeline equipment.
- Perform all emergent and non-emergent locate requests in Illinois and Missouri.
- Clock in and out with contractors as it pertains to work on or near the pipeline right of way and facilities.
- Document company and contractor field work with photographs and inspection reports.
- Evaluate and document condition of external pipeline coating.
- Complete necessary paperwork and/or data entry, via computer, for Payroll, Engineering, Compliance, Claims, Safety and others.
- Regularly uses the technologies used within the field operations department to validate work.
- Maintain Operator Qualifications related to job duties.
- Be available for weekend and after hour responsibilities as required by work being performed.
- Assists the Measurement team with the operation and maintenance of metering and regulating equipment.
Essential Characteristics
- Required Education (certifications, licenses): High school diploma or GED equivalent, required. Missouri Class E Chauffer’s license, required.
- Required Knowledge, Skill And Abilities: 5-15 years’ experience in the installation, replacement and/or maintenance of various sizes of steel pipe. Ability to work outside in all weather conditions. Must be able to respond to abnormal operating conditions and emergent one calls within two hours from home.
